Our Satisfied Customers Service Level Agreements (SLAs) outline the expectations and responsibilities between the service provider and the organization. These agreements are crucial for establishing clear parameters regarding service availability, response times, and performance metrics. When evaluating IT infrastructure management services, carefully review the SLAs to ensure they align with your organization's needs. As organizations look to streamline operations, the integration of artificial intelligence and automation into IT management processes is becoming increasingly essential. AI-driven tools can analyze vast amounts of data to optimize resource allocation, predict system failures, and enhance user experiences. This proactive approach reduces downtime and improves overall operational efficiency. While there are numerous advantages to managed IT infrastructure services, organizations must also be aware of potential challenges. One significant concern is the loss of control over IT operations. By outsourcing these functions, businesses may feel disconnected from critical systems and processes.
